Ph Levels And Their Impact

Soap pH affects car paint and finish. Neutral pH soaps are gentle and safe for all paint types. They clean without removing wax or sealant. Acidic or alkaline soaps can damage clear coats and dull the shine. Always check the pH level on the soap bottle. Soaps with a pH close to 7 are best for regular washing. Using the right pH protects your car’s look over time.

Concentrated Vs. Ready-to-use Soaps

Concentrated soaps need dilution before use. They offer better value and allow control over foam thickness. Follow the mixing instructions carefully for best results. Ready-to-use soaps come pre-mixed and are easy to use. They suit quick washes or beginners. Both types work well in foam cannons if they are made for that purpose. Choose based on your cleaning needs and convenience.

How Foam Cannons Work

Foam cannons are popular tools for car washing. They spray thick foam that clings to the car’s surface. This foam helps loosen dirt and grime. Understanding how foam cannons work can help you use the right car wash soap. It also ensures the best cleaning results without damaging your car’s paint.

Foam Generation Process

A foam cannon mixes water, air, and soap to create foam. The soap solution flows through the cannon’s nozzle. Air is added to create bubbles. These bubbles form thick foam that sticks to the car. The foam traps dirt and lifts it from the surface. This process reduces the need for heavy scrubbing. It helps protect your car’s paint from scratches.

Importance Of Soap Compatibility

Not all car wash soaps work well in foam cannons. Some soaps create thin foam that slides off quickly. Others may clog the foam cannon nozzle. Choose soaps labeled as foam cannon compatible. These soaps produce rich, long-lasting foam. They also clean effectively without harming the car’s paint. Using the right soap improves foam quality and cleaning power.

Proper Dilution For Best Foam

Start with the car wash soap recommended for foam cannons. Usually, mix one part soap with ten parts water. Check the soap label for exact instructions. Stir gently to avoid bubbles in the container. A thicker foam cleans better and sticks to the surface longer. Adjust the ratio if the foam is too thin or runs off too fast.

Applying Foam For Maximum Coverage

Spray the foam evenly across the car’s surface. Hold the foam cannon about two feet away from the vehicle. Cover one section at a time, working from top to bottom. Let the foam sit for a few minutes to loosen dirt. Avoid letting the foam dry on the paint. Rinse off completely with clean water after foaming.

Common Mistakes To Avoid

Using a foam cannon for car washing makes the process easier and cleaner. Many people make mistakes that can damage their car or the equipment. Avoiding common errors ensures the best results and protects your tools.

Using Harsh Chemicals

Harsh chemicals can harm your car’s paint and finish. They also damage the foam cannon’s internal parts. Choose soaps that are gentle and made for car washing. Avoid using household cleaners or strong detergents.

Incorrect Soap Concentrations

Too much soap creates thick foam but can leave residue on your car. Too little soap means weak foam and poor cleaning. Follow the soap manufacturer’s instructions for the right mix. Use a measuring cup to get exact amounts.

Neglecting Equipment Maintenance

Cleaning the foam cannon after each use prevents clogging. Check hoses and nozzles for blockages regularly. Store the equipment in a dry place to avoid rust. Proper care extends the life of your foam cannon.

Water Quality Effects

Water quality greatly affects foam production. Hard water reduces foam and leaves spots on cars. Minerals in hard water stop foam from forming properly. Soft water creates thick, stable foam easily. Using a water softener improves foam cannon performance.

Filtered water removes impurities that harm foam quality. Chlorine or iron in water can break down bubbles quickly. Testing your water helps find the best solution. Good water quality means better foam and cleaner cars.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Type Of Car Wash Works Best In A Foam Cannon?

A pH-balanced, thick car wash soap works best in foam cannons. It creates rich foam that clings to surfaces. Avoid harsh detergents, as they can strip wax and damage paint.

Can I Use Regular Car Shampoo In A Foam Cannon?

Regular car shampoos often lack foaming agents needed for foam cannons. It’s best to use soap specifically designed for foam cannons for optimal foam and cleaning power.

How Much Soap Should I Mix In A Foam Cannon?

Mixing ratios vary by soap brand, but typically use 1 to 2 ounces of soap per gallon of water. Follow product instructions for best results and foam consistency.

Are All Car Wash Soaps Safe For Foam Cannons?

Most car wash soaps labeled as safe for foam cannons are gentle on paint. Avoid products with harsh chemicals or high acidity to protect your car’s finish.
